What Skiers Say About Fernie Alpine

Fernie draws predominantly advanced and expert skiers and snowboarders seeking powder and off-piste terrain, particularly tree runs and bowl skiing. Reviews consistently praise snow quality, minimal lift queues, and the variety of challenging terrain across five bowls. Users note the resort is quieter than major destinations, with a friendly local atmosphere and proximity to the town of Fernie. Common criticisms include expensive lift tickets, dated or slow lifts, limited groomed runs for intermediates, and variable conditions including occasional rain at lower elevations. Beginners find limited suitable terrain.

This resort is 5 minutes from my house, so I’ve seen it shine with day after day of champagne powder, and I’ve seen some awful days with rain to the top and mashed potato conditions. Fernie shines mid-week when the slopes are deserted and you get fresh lap after fresh lap. Off-piste is best in peak season when features have filled in. Conditions aren’t guaranteed to be great, but if you hit a 15+ cm day head to Currie Bowl for some mellow blue glades. The rope drop is usually after Anaconda Glades open (11-12ish).

I spent 7 days skiing in March, staying in a condo/hotel with a ten minute walk to the lifts and a sketchy ski back to the hotel. The snow conditions were mixed between frozen spring conditions and some softer snow in the shadows. The groomed sections were all in good condition in the morning and the lines were all short (less than 5 minutes, usually ski onto the lift). Then after an overnight 30 cm, the powder days that followed were amazing. The avalanche control moved across the bowls and mountain regularly opening new sections for that first track feeling. The grooming after the powder was played out made for some unbelievably good runs where you could confidently ski your fastest without worry about chunks of snow or uneven seams. All week long, the mountain crews worked to ensure that the mountain felt safe, the runs were smooth (or bumpy if that is your thing) and the people were able to get up the mountain easily.
The ski school staff were very helpful when I broke a pole and were able to get me a closely matched replacement from the lost and found and the waiters all made sure that lunch came quickly and beer was prompt.
The only times that there were long lines were the two mornings after the powder dump, even on the 30 CM day, the first lift had us to midstation within 45 minutes and after that, most lines were less than 15 minutes.
I am definitely looking forward to going back.
